Green Cha i rman PUBLISH: December 26, 1978 PLANNING AND ZONING COMMISSION DECEMBER 7, 1978 PUBLIC HEARING: Petition of Ft. Pierce Bowling Lanes, by Kenneth W. Matthews, for a change in zoning classification from M-1 (manufacturing) to B-3 (arterial business) for property located on the East side of U. S. #1, approximately 833 ft. North of Naco Road. Mr. Matthews was present and explained that the rezoning was necessary for his to build an addition to the established business. There was no opposition to the petition. Mr. Moore asked Mr. Thomas is this rezoning is necessary for what Mr. Matthews wants to do. Mr. Thomas replied that in order to bui.ld the addition, the property needs to be brought from non-conforming status into the proper zonmng. Motion by Mr. Davis and seconded by Mr. Scott to approve the petition. The Board was polled and the motion passed unanimously. The Planning and Zoning Commission will recommend to the Board of County Commissioners appmovat of the petition for rezoning. Mr. Matthews then presented the Board with a letter of consent for the building addition from the property owners. MEMORANDUM TO: FROM: DATE: SUBJECT: Planning and Zoning Commission County Development Coordinator December 5, 1978 December 7, 1978, Rezoning Public Hearings (6) FORT 'PIERCE BOWLING LANES'(M-1 to B-3) Existing Land Use: The proposed rezoning is currently used for a bowling alley. Land immediately to the south is currently vacant and zoned B-2. Land adjacent on the east is used for a school. Land to the north is used for a mixture of Iow density residen- tial and general commercial. FutUre Land Use: Tourist/hospitality commercial. COMMENTS: The proposed rezoning is actually to a more restrictive classifica- tion than the current zoning classification of M-1.
